Prokaryotic cells:

  • A. Have a nucleus
  • B. Have a capsule
  • C. Have membrane-bound organelles
  • D. Cannot move on their own
Correct Answer: B

Rationale: Prokaryotic cells do not have a nucleus or membrane-bound organelles. One characteristic feature of prokaryotic cells is the presence of a capsule, which is a protective layer outside the cell wall. This capsule helps the prokaryotic cell adhere to surfaces, evade the host immune system, and protect against desiccation. Choice A is incorrect because prokaryotic cells lack a nucleus. Choice C is incorrect as prokaryotic cells do not have membrane-bound organelles. Choice D is incorrect as prokaryotic cells can move using structures like flagella or pili.
